Review Summary: I heard the call....but it takes more than duty
Overall Score: 3/5 Overall score - 3Overall score - 3
Review: Well, having gotten the game Call of Duty: Finest Hour touted to be one of the best of the year, I must say I am disappointed. The XBox version suffers from "PS2 port-itis", a common disease whereby the graphics and lighting, textures, and environments all look sadly like the PS2 version it is ported from.

If you have played Medal of Honour on the XBox or PC, then this game will be very familiar to you. It's practically the same game but set in different theaters. Little or no AI means that the enemy will rush you and get shot; grenade distance is hard to judge, and at times it is hard to know what your next objective is. The PC version of CoD on the other hand, is exceptional! So I have to say that although it is nice to have this game on the XBox, it's nothing next to its PC big brother.

Graphics get a low 5/10 from me; sound 6/10; and control 6/10. It has lots of levels and online play (this is probably its best component), but for me this is a flop (unless you have a PS2- in which case it is probably ground breaking). Next to Ghost Recon 2 and Halo 2, this game looks seven years old...
